Dumas is 1-8-1 against Borger since March of 2020 but they'll have a chance to close the gap a little bit on Friday. The Dumas Demons will head out on the road to challenge the Borger Bulldogs at 7:00 p.m. Dumas is coming into the game hot, having won their last four games.
On Tuesday, Dumas had just enough and edged Perryton out 2-1.
While Borger's fans didn't get a definitive result on Tuesday, they were treated to the team's highest-scoring tie of the season. Neither they nor Pampa could gain the upper hand so the two teams had to settle for a 3-3 draw. The result (or lack thereof) was the first time Borger has been dealt a draw since back in January.
They avoided a loss thanks to
Adan Cardenas and
Ulises Castaneda, who posted all three of Borger's goals. The pair have combined for a total of 11 so far this season.
Dumas pushed their record up to 6-4-2 with that win, which was their third straight at home. Those good results were due in large part to their offensive performance across that stretch, as they scored 13 goals over those three matchups. Borger's draw makes their record 3-6-4 on the season.
Dumas might still be hurting after the 3-0 defeat they got from Borger in their previous matchup back in March of 2023. Can Dumas avenge their loss or is history doomed to repeat itself? We'll find out soon enough.
